Two-Vehicle Accident Sends Three To The Hospital In Batesville

The crash happened Wednesday morning.

Photo by Batesville Police. 

(Batesville, Ind.) – Three people were hospitalized after a two-vehicle crash in Batesville.

Batesville Police responded to the crash on State Road 229 at the entrance of Quail Meadows Subdivision around 7:42 Wednesday morning.

Police say Sandra Flaishmakher, 34, of Cincinnati, was northbound on State Road 229 when a vehicle driven by Alysson Platt, 32, of Batesville, exited the subdivision into the path of Flaishmakher’s vehicle, causing a collision.

Both drivers and a juvenile passenger were transported to Margaret Mary Health with non-life-threatening injuries.
